Bush's Story

Meet Bush <br/>2.5 Months Old | Male | Terrier Mix | ~10 lbs<br/><br/>Yes... his name is Bush. And yes... it's a little silly. But one look into those soulful eyes and you'll forget all about the name and start wondering how you're supposed to leave without him.<br/><br/>Bush is the kind of puppy who was made for cuddles. This tiny little guy's favorite place in the world is wherever YOU are—especially if that means being held. He is happiest curled up on your chest, tucked onto your shoulder, or snoozing in your arms for as long as you'll let him.<br/><br/>He's a gentle, submissive little sweetheart who happily shares his food and toys and doesn't have a pushy bone in his body. His foster family says he's incredibly loving and easygoing. He's currently working hard on potty training and doing great using his puppy pads. Since he's still so tiny, he isn't quite ready for big backyard adventures yet, and his current canine foster siblings are a little too rough for his tiny frame.<br/><br/>Bush also has a hilarious soft side—despite getting along with just about everyone, he is absolutely convinced the cat in his foster home is terrifying. (No offense to cats... but Bush would prefer to admire them from a respectful distance.)<br/><br/>This sweet boy recently had an allergic reaction to fleas and is currently getting medicated baths twice a week while his hair grows back in. Through it all, his spirit hasn't changed one bit. He still gives endless love, endless snuggles, and acts like every day is the best day ever.<br/><br/>Bush may be small, but he has a huge heart and is ready to find a forever family that will spoil him with cuddles, cozy naps, and all the love he so freely gives.<br/><br/>Warning: picking him up “just for a minute” may result in accidentally adopting him.<br/><br/>If you are interested in adopting, please visit our website and complete an adoption application at www.elpasocountycanine.org/adopt
